Detectives Investigating Homicide on Promenade Place

  On May 16 at approximately 8:24 p.m., officers responded to the 3400 block of Promenade Place in Waldorf for the report of a shooting. Upon arrival, officers found Samuel Keith Gemeny, 35, of Waldorf  inside his apartment with a gunshot wound to the upper body. He was pronounced deceased on the scene.
